Quick heads-up on Pinwheel UI versioning: we cut a minor release every sprint, and anything touching component props needs a changeset file in the PR. No changeset, no merge — the bot will nag you. Majors are rare and go through the design council first. The full policy, with examples of what counts as breaking, lives on the internal page below.

wiki page, bahip-yahip: https://grafana.qirvanlabs.corp/browse/display/projects/cc3a1b9dbfc9

The static-analysis baseline for the Larkspur service lives in `lint/baseline.yaml` and is regenerated only by the provenance pipeline, never by hand. Each regeneration is tied to a specific pipeline run so we can prove which commit produced which suppressions. Before accepting any baseline change, confirm it came from an official run by checking the token stamped below.

trace token, bagag-kawep: htk6_d2d45a

Greenhouse Drift — Runbook 7

Vernalis controllers recalibrate humidity sensors nightly; drift beyond 5% between paired sensors triggers an integrity alert, since it can indicate tampering as well as hardware fault. Pull the last 24h of calibration deltas before clearing the alert. The telemetry export endpoint requires the internal service key, provided below.

API key for hadup-kahof: vxb2-7s